    Here's a question: do you use Clusterin or other stains to show that there's a synovial lining when it's not visible microscopically?

    • @JMGardnerMD
      @JMGardnerMD  4 місяці тому +1

      No. I’ve never used clusterin. And I don’t use any other stains for identifying synovium. Also, Synovium isn’t needed to make the diagnosis of ganglion cyst.
